There’s an interesting new name about to hit the wide receiver free-agent market. Reports surfaced Friday that the Cowboys are planning to release Amari Cooper if they can’t find a trade partner for him. Considering the $20 million due to Cooper later this month, it’s hard to imagine they’ll find somebody willing to trade for him when they can just wait and try to sign him for less.
Regardless of the salary, Cooper is an exciting name to add to the market. Chris Godwin is the biggest name right now, but he’s coming off a torn ACL, and there’s no guarantee he’ll be ready for the 2022 season. Then there’s Mike Williams, but most expect the Chargers to franchise him.

Cooper might become the most attractive option out there once he’s available. While he might seem older because he’s been in the league for seven seasons, Cooper will only be 28 in June. He’s also shown to be durable, appearing in 112 games (including the postseason) over those seven years. He should have plenty of suitors.
